Compiled in 1371, the Heike Monogatari chronicles the struggle between the Minamoto and Taira clans for control of Japan at the end of the 12th century — a conflict known as the Gempei War.
Clearly depicted throughout the Heike Monogatari is the ideal of the cultivated warrior.
The warriors in the Heike Monogatari served as models for the educated warriors of later generations, and the ideals depicted by them were not assumed to be beyond reach.
